Faith and the Environment

Bristol Inter Faith Group is organising a 'dialogue circle' on Wednesday 23rd May at 7.30 p.m. at Bethesda Methodist Church, Church Road, Redfield, Bristol 5 (on the corner of Church Road and Avonvale Road).

Refreshments will be available from 7.00 p.m. and the event will start with a short film.  Then representatives of different faith communities will speak about the teaching of their faith on care of the environment and how their faith communities are responding to the issues of climate change, resource depletion etc.  There will be time for questions and discussion.

There is no charge for admission.  All welcome.
